DIHYDROCORYMINE, EPI-3 structure

DIHYDROCORYMINE, EPI-3

TL;DR: DIHYDROCORYMINE, EPI-3 (CAS 65758-39-6) is a chemical compound with molecular formula C22H28N2O4 and molecular weight 384.20 g/mol, supplied by Kehong Biological (Henan Kehong Biological Technology Co., Ltd.) with CRO/CDMO custom synthesis services.

methyl 13-ethylidene-10-hydroxy-18-(hydroxymethyl)-8-methyl-8,15-diazapentacyclo[10.5.1.01,9.02,7.09,15]octadeca-2,4,6-triene-18-carboxylate

Also Known As: DIHYDROCORYMINE, EPI-3

CAS: 65758-39-6
Molecular Formula C22H28N2O4
Molecular Weight 384.20 g/mol
LogP 0.9
Topological Polar Surface Area 73.2 Ų
Hydrogen Bond Donors 2
Hydrogen Bond Acceptors 6
Rotatable Bonds 3
Exact Mass 384.2049
Heavy Atoms 28
Complexity 725.0

Chemical Identifiers

CAS Number 65758-39-6
SMILES CC=C1CN2CCC34C2(C(CC1C3(CO)C(=O)OC)O)N(C5=CC=CC=C45)C
InChIKey VHHHUTQYLNXPEH-UHFFFAOYSA-N

Property Insights of DIHYDROCORYMINE, EPI-3

The XLogP value of 0.9 suggests moderate lipophilicity, balancing water solubility and membrane permeability for DIHYDROCORYMINE, EPI-3. The TPSA of 73.2 Ų falls within the moderate polarity range, balancing permeability and solubility for DIHYDROCORYMINE, EPI-3. Following Lipinski's Rule of Five, DIHYDROCORYMINE, EPI-3 has 2 hydrogen bond donor(s) and 6 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
